Özet
For both financial and environmental reasons, it is becoming more and more common to investigate recycling waste building materials from construction and demolition (C&D) sites. For the construction of big structures like dams or wide horizontal surfaces like road foundations, roller compacted concrete (RCC) is a unique dry concrete comprised of aggregates, water, and a little amount of cement. A high-volume solid waste-based RCC was prepared in this study, and different contents of recycled aggregate, biomass ash (BA) and polypropylene fibre (PPF) were used. Meanwhile, the mechanical properties, durability, microstructure and environmental benefits of eco-friendly RCCs were evaluated. The results showed that the addition of CRA, FRA and BA resulted in a decrease in the mechanical properties of RCC.
